Exploring Amritsar: 5-Day Itinerary

Saturday, September 2: Arrival and Golden Temple

Start your trip by arriving in Amritsar and checking into your hotel. In the morning, visit the iconic Golden Temple, the spiritual and cultural center of Sikhism. Marvel at the stunning architecture and experience the peaceful atmosphere. Afternoon is a great time to explore Jallianwala Bagh, a historic garden that commemorates the tragic massacre of 1919. In the evening, witness the beautiful ceremony at the Wagah Border, where the Indian and Pakistani military demonstrate their elaborate border closing ritual.

  • Golden Temple: Free entry,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Jallianwala Bagh: Free entry, approximately 1 hour
  • Wagah Border Ceremony: Free entry, approximately 2-3 hours
Sunday, September 3: Amritsar Local Delights

Start your day by savoring a traditional Punjabi breakfast at Kesar Da Dhaba, known for its delicious kulchas and lassis. In the morning, visit the historic Partition Museum to learn about the significant events during the partition of India. Afterward, head to the Amritsar Heritage Walk and explore the narrow lanes and vibrant markets of the old city. In the evening, experience the magical Palki Sahib ceremony at the Golden Temple, where the Guru Granth Sahib is carried in a beautifully decorated palanquin.

  • Kesar Da Dhaba: ₹300-500 per person, approximately 1-2 hours
  • Partition Museum: ₹10-20 per person,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Amritsar Heritage Walk: Free entry,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Palki Sahib Ceremony: Free entry, approximately 1-2 hours
Monday, September 4: Taste of Amritsar

In the morning, embark on a food tour to indulge in the flavors of Amritsar. Start with a visit to the bustling Guru Bazaar and savor the famous Amritsari kulchas. Then, satisfy your sweet tooth with a visit to the iconic Gurdas Ram Jalebi Wale for their mouthwatering jalebis. Afterward, head to Kuremal Mohan Lal Kulfi Wale for their delectable kulfi. In the afternoon, explore the Ram Bagh Garden, a beautiful park with lush greenery and historic monuments.

  • Food Tour: ₹500-800 per person, approximately 3-4 hours
  • Guru Bazaar: Cost of food, approximately 1-2 hours
  • Gurdas Ram Jalebi Wale: Cost of jalebis, approximately 1 hour
  • Kuremal Mohan Lal Kulfi Wale: Cost of kulfi, approximately 1 hour
  • Ram Bagh Garden: Free entry, approximately 2-3 hours
Tuesday, September 5: Historical Exploration

Start your day by visiting the historic Durgiana Temple, also known as the Silver Temple, which resembles the Golden Temple in its architecture. Then, explore the fascinating history at the Maharaja Ranjit Singh Museum, dedicated to the Sikh Maharaja. In the afternoon, head to the Gobindgarh Fort, a restored historic fort that offers a glimpse into Amritsar's past. In the evening, take a leisurely walk around the serene Saragarhi Memorial Gurudwara, dedicated to the martyrs of the Battle of Saragarhi.

  • Durgiana Temple: Free entry, approximately 1-2 hours
  • Maharaja Ranjit Singh Museum: ₹10-20 per person,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Gobindgarh Fort: ₹200-300 per person, approximately 2-3 hours
  • Saragarhi Memorial Gurudwara: Free entry, approximately 1-2 hours
Wednesday, September 6: Rural Amritsar and Departure

On your last day, take a trip to the countryside of Amritsar to witness the rural way of life. Visit the famous Attari-Wagah village and interact with the locals. Explore the agricultural fields, go for a tractor ride, and savor a traditional Punjabi meal. Afterward, head back to the city and enjoy some last-minute shopping at Hall Bazaar for souvenirs. In the evening, bid farewell to Amritsar and catch your flight back home.

  • Attari-Wagah Village: ₹1000-1500 per person, approximately 4-5 hours
  • Hall Bazaar: Cost of shopping, approximately 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

When in Amritsar, don't miss out on the delicious street food stalls in the lanes of Lawrence Road and Majitha Road. These hidden gems offer mouthwatering delicacies like chole kulche, papdi chaat, and lassi. Additionally, visit the Galiara Garden, a lesser-known garden near the Golden Temple, to enjoy some tranquility amidst beautiful surroundings. Locals also love spending their evenings at the famous Trillium Mall for shopping and entertainment.
